In reply to: [Plugin: wp-mpdf] Cyrillic supportHi again. I’m asking my good friend to check your plugin and he is found an error.
Line 145 (wp-mpdf.php):
This one
$mpdf=new mPDFI('win-1252', 'A4', '', '', $pdf_margin_left, $pdf_margin_right, $pdf_margin_top, $pdf_margin_bottom, $pdf_margin_header, $pdf_margin_footer, $pdf_orientation);
must be replaced by this one
$mpdf=new mPDFI('UTF-8', 'A4', '', '', $pdf_margin_left, $pdf_margin_right, $pdf_margin_top, $pdf_margin_bottom, $pdf_margin_header, $pdf_margin_footer, $pdf_orientation);
Could you update your plugin?
